DJ Hell announces Neoclash, a new full-length album featuring Donner Summer and Joyce Muniz
International Deejay Gigolo Records has confirmed the release of Neoclash, the new studio album from German electronic figurehead DJ Hell. The digital edition lands on 12 December 2025, with a limited vinyl pressing following on 16 January 2026. The record features collaborations with Donner Summer and Joyce Muniz, two artists whose own trajectories intersect naturally with Hell’s expansive sonic universe.
Across twelve tracks, Neoclash revisits and reframes the aesthetic language that helped define the electroclash era. Rather than leaning on nostalgia, Hell threads its DNA — the tension between glamour and grit, minimalism and excess — into a contemporary production environment. The album moves fluidly through Italo disco, new wave, techno, house and electronic pop, echoing the eclectic palette that has shaped his work since the 1980s.
Released through International Deejay Gigolo Records, the project reconnects with the label’s influential legacy. At the turn of the millennium, Gigolo became a cultural catalyst for electroclash, pushing a sound and visual attitude that blurred underground provocation with high-art sensibilities. Neoclash extends that multidisciplinary spirit: the album arrives with a strong visual identity, reinforcing DJ Hell’s longstanding dialogue with fashion, photography and contemporary art.
The vinyl edition will appear as a 2×LP in transparent red and crystal clear variants, offered as a limited collector’s run.
